Valuebai / awesome-python-io

Python十分钟入门指南/技术图谱,持续更新收集整理中,期待你的参与
MIT License
8 stars 1 forks source link

【Pycharm第一次安装使用&配置】记录使用安装插件&技巧 #15

Open Valuebai opened 4 years ago

Valuebai commented 4 years ago

1、【配置】代码模板,个人信息

def main(): """test函数""" print('test')

if name == "main": main()


**【版本2】**

!/usr/bin/env python

-- coding: UTF-8 --

@Time : ${DATE}

@Author : https://github.com/Valuebai/

@Desc :

def main(): """main func""" print('main')

if name == "main": main()


**【版本3】**

!/usr/bin/env python

-- coding: UTF-8 --

""" @Time : ${DATE} @Author : https://github.com/Valuebai/ @描述说明 : """ author = 'Valuebai'

def test(): """test函数""" print('test')

if name == "main": test()



2、【工具】Pylint 和 autoPep8
- 【autopep8】https://segmentfault.com/a/1190000005816556
- 【pylint】https://blog.csdn.net/sunny_happy08/article/details/81541556

3、查看:这个类或者函数的代码逻辑感兴趣,也可以使用快速预览的方式在当前页面展示源代码
- 快捷键是:Ctrl + shift + i (Mac:Command + shift + i)

4、TO DO事项
- 格式:# TO DO要做的事情
- 可以使用快捷键调出 TODO 面板。如果你是 Mac, 快捷键 是Command + 6,而 Windows 是 Alt+6。

5、格式化美化代码
- 按住 Ctrl+Alt+L经过美化 
- mac用option+command+L

5、多行标签页,一览无余
- 打开的文件越来越多,多到一行标签都装不下,装不下的标签页 PyCharm 会将其隐藏起来,并以数字的形式告诉你隐藏了几个文件,可以用下面的解决:
![image](https://user-images.githubusercontent.com/9695113/74037204-ca1f7e00-49f8-11ea-8dd6-ca6f607939c7.png)

- File -> Settings -> Editor -> General -> Editor Tabs
关闭show tabs in one row

4、设置Tab转空格
![image](https://user-images.githubusercontent.com/9695113/74036564-76f8fb80-49f7-11ea-9008-37cbb31973d5.png)
File -> Settings -> Editor -> Code Style > Python-> Tabs and indents=4

5、显示空格(可选)
- File -> Settings -> Editor -> General -> Appearance -> Show whitespaces

6、调整代码字体大小
- File -> Settings -> Editor -> Font -> Size

7、智能补全,忽略大小写
> 当你的对象是以大写字母开头时,而你使用小写字母编写代码时,是不能查找到该函数的,你必须得先切换成大写再输入一遍。

- File -> Settings -> Editor -> General -> Code Completion -> Match case
- 去掉√,关闭大小写匹配即可。

8、Jinjia模板语言设置(Jinjia代码注释高亮)
- File -> Settings -> Editor -> Languages & Frameworks
- -> Python Template Languages -> Template language
![image](https://user-images.githubusercontent.com/9695113/79232020-8b46f200-7e99-11ea-9868-2725d9985222.png)

9、渲染模板时Pycharm有警告提示:模板文件找不到
File -> Settings -> Project: [你的项目名称] -> Project Structure
-> Appearance -> Show whitespaces
Valuebai commented 4 years ago

误删文件,一秒找回

无意中发现了 Pycharm 的隐藏的一个功能 Local History,它会保存你对文件的所有操作记录。 就拿我的刚刚测试的文件来举例,我先是新建了一个文件,然后对在这个文件里添加了几行代码。最后我将这个文件删除了。 此时你可以在你的项目目录里,点击右键,有个 Local History 的选项,再点击子选项 Show History,你可以看到这里有个记录板。如果你想恢复删除的文件,就在删除的记录项点击右键,选择 Revert 即可恢复。

Valuebai commented 4 years ago

高效 PyCharm 使用技巧(包括调试技巧)

https://blog.csdn.net/lht0909/article/details/100679095

Valuebai commented 3 years ago

【pycharm修改html的注释】https://blog.csdn.net/syousetu/article/details/106783346

Valuebai commented 3 years ago

修改html的注释方式

如果pycharm中html注释是{# #}而不是,这是由于指定的模版语言是Django或者是jinja2,修改一下就可以了

file---->settings里搜索Python Template Languages --->指定html的模版语言为None就可以了,但是这样就不能快捷使用Django或者jinja2的模版语言了

Valuebai commented 2 years ago

【pycharm】第三方插件,在Marketplace里面搜索

Valuebai commented 2 years ago

【Pycharm-用左上角的Project打开工程的方式,代码没有显示出来】